Chevron Technical Services Fokker F27 Project Newsletter

Chevron, working together with Fokker and KLM have been acting on plans to position a Fokker 27 as a gate guard at the new Fokker Business Park (on the site of the former Fokker factory at Schiphol-East, Amsterdam).
 For Fokker, the F27 was the ideal gate guard as it is Fokker’s most successful aircraft to date, and has become an icon of Fokker’s industry.

In September 2010 three former Farinair F27’s touched down at Cotswold airport for storage, (Home of Chevron Aircraft Maintenance).
In conjunction with the owner, one of these aircraft “HA-FAD” s/n: 10449 was acquired and plans were drawn up to fly this aircraft to Schiphol.

During the summer of 2011 Chevron Aircraft Maintenance staff have been preparing  the aircraft for flight and it is scheduled that on the 24th of November 2011 HA-FAD will arrive at Schiphol after completing its final flight, it is a fitting end that this fabulous workhorse of an aircraft will spend its remaining days on show as a tribute to all those that were ever involved in Fokker and its products.

The preparation and eventual flight of the F27 will be a very special event for Schiphol, and for all those involved. The airport hasn’t received a F27 for more than 15 years, and its arrival is sure to raise a lot of local interest. To mark this this very special occasion, the F27 will be escorted in formation from the Northsea by the Fokker Four aerobatic team.  

Follow the progress of HA-FAD on this page we will keep everyone updated via further issues of this newsletter. The estimated arrival time of the F27 at Schiphol Airport will be 14:00hrs local time on the 24th of November 2011, for all you Fokker enthusiasts in the UK the aircraft will be departing Kemble @ approx. 12:00hrs local time.
